Powers Pages - 2004 Honda Civic Si EP3
What began as a baseline dyno run of 140.15 hp and 126.57 lb-ft of torque was quickly revamped with a 13.91hp and 7.17 lb-ft of torque gain, using a K&N intake, GReddy exhaust and APEXi Neo fuel computer. Solid gains for any naturally aspirated vehicle and for those looking to add new life in their ride.
| CONCLUSION |
| | HP Level | +HP | TQ Level | +TQ |
| Baseline | 140.15 | | 126.57 |
| K&N Typhoon Filtercharger | 146.01 | 5.86 | 127.83 | 1.26 |
| GReddy Ti-C Exhaust | 149.66 | 3.65 | 131.35 | 3.52 |
| A?EXi SAFC NEO | 154.06 | 4.4 | 133.74 | 2.39 |
| Final | 154.06 | 13.91 | 133.74 | 7.17 |
